TheTexasKid Posted May 22, 2013 #11 Share Posted May 22, 2013 It's not that they're not allowed, it's that nobody else bothers *.Disney uses more fireworks annually than any other organization, anywhere. * Norwegian Epic excluded as mentioned above. One of the reasons that no one else bothers is probably because of all the hoops you have to jump through to carry fireworks aboard and then fire them off, when at sea. When I cruised with Disney Cruise Line on New Year's Eve, with either the "Disney Dream" or the "Disney Fantasy," the ship could only carry enough fireworks for one night. So, instead of fireworks on Pirates' Night, which is usual, they fired off the fireworks just after midnight on New Year's Day. Nice! It also depends upon where they are cruising. At least in the past, when I cruised with them to Alaska, it was forbidden to fire off fireworks in Alaskan waters. So, no fireworks that cruise.
